How to Pay Credit Card Bill via Bajaj Finserv

The Bajaj Finserv app is a financial services platform offering loans, EMIs, insurance, investments, and a Bajaj Pay layer for everyday payments. Among its features is the credit card bill payment flow, which lets users pay bills issued by most major Indian banks through the Bharat BillPay network. For users who already use Bajaj Finserv for EMIs or insurance, paying credit card bills inside the same app brings a single, unified financial dashboard. This guide explains how the flow works, supported funding sources, charges, offers, and how to fix the most common issues.

Why Use Bajaj Finserv for Credit Card Bill Payment

Bajaj Finserv integrates with the Bharat BillPay system operated under the National Payments Corporation of India, which means a wide range of credit card issuers are supported as billers. Payments can be funded through UPI, a debit card, or net banking from many supported banks, with confirmations sent through SMS and inside the app. The platform also runs periodic cashback and discount campaigns on credit card bill payments, which can add real value for users who already use Bajaj Finserv regularly.

What You Need Before You Start

Keep three things ready. First, the latest version of the Bajaj Finserv app, with your mobile number verified. Second, your credit card details, including the sixteen digit card number, the registered mobile number, and the issuing bank. Third, a funding source such as a UPI handle, a debit card from any Indian bank, or net banking credentials of a supported bank. A stable internet connection helps avoid time outs during the payment.

Setting Up the Bajaj Finserv App

Download the Bajaj Finserv app from your phone's official app store and complete the one time registration using your mobile number and OTP. Set up a secure login PIN and enable biometric authentication if your device supports it. Once registration is complete, the credit card bill payment option becomes available from the home screen or under the Bajaj Pay section.

Initiating the Credit Card Bill Payment

Open the Bajaj Finserv app, tap on credit card bill payment, and select your card's issuing bank from the list. Enter the sixteen digit card number and the registered mobile number, then tap fetch bill. The app pulls the latest bill details from the issuer through Bharat BillPay, including the total amount due, the minimum amount due, and the due date. Review these numbers carefully before proceeding.

Choosing the Payment Amount and Source

Select how much you want to pay. Common options are the total amount due, the minimum amount due, or a custom amount in between. Then choose the funding source. UPI is the simplest, since it works from any bank account and authorises with a UPI PIN. You can also pay using a debit card from any Indian bank or net banking from a supported bank. Before confirming, check any displayed convenience fee on the screen.

Authorising and Confirming the Payment

Approve the payment using your UPI PIN, debit card OTP, or net banking credentials, depending on the source you chose. The app displays a success screen with a transaction reference number, which you should save until the payment reflects on the credit card account. The issuing bank also sends a confirmation SMS to the registered mobile number once the credit is posted.

Charges and Offers on Bajaj Finserv

Bajaj Finserv generally does not charge a fee on UPI based credit card bill payments, but charges may apply on debit card or specific channel based transactions, especially for larger amounts. The exact fee, if any, is displayed before you confirm the payment. Bajaj Finserv also runs periodic cashback or discount campaigns on credit card bill payments. Read the offer terms carefully, including the minimum bill amount, eligible cards, and validity, before relying on the cashback.

How Long Payments Take to Reflect

UPI based payments through Bajaj Finserv usually reflect on the credit card within a few minutes. Debit card and net banking based payments may take a few minutes to a few hours, depending on how quickly Bharat BillPay and the issuing bank update the credit. Most banks send an SMS as soon as the payment is posted to the card account.

Common Issues and How to Resolve Them

If the bill is not fetched, check that the card number and registered mobile number are entered correctly and that the issuing bank is supported in the list. If the payment is debited but not reflected on the card within one working day, raise a complaint inside the Bajaj Finserv app using the transaction reference number, and parallelly contact the issuing bank's customer care. Keep screenshots of the success screen until the credit is confirmed.

Compare With Other Payment Channels

Bajaj Finserv is one of several options for paying a credit card bill. Other popular channels include the issuing bank's net banking, mobile app, UPI directly, NEFT, and other bill payment apps. Choose Bajaj Finserv when you value the cashback offers and a unified dashboard alongside EMIs, loans, and insurance, and prefer other channels when you want zero charges or instant credit from the issuing bank's own ecosystem.
